Why You Might Want to Replace Your Old Ceiling Lights
First off, let’s talk about why you’d even consider swapping out your old ceiling lights. Old incandescent or fluorescent lights have been around for ages, but they come with some major drawbacks.
Energy Efficiency
Incandescent lights are notorious for being energy hogs. They convert a large amount of energy into heat rather than light. In fact, up to 90% of the energy they consume is wasted as heat. That means you’re paying more on your electricity bill just to keep those bulbs lit. On the other hand, LED ceiling lights are super energy – efficient. They use up to 80% less energy than incandescent lights. So, if you’re looking to cut down on your energy costs, replacing your old lights with LED ones is a no – brainer.
Lifespan
Old lights don’t last very long. Incandescent bulbs typically last around 1,000 hours, while fluorescent lights can go up to 10,000 hours. But LED ceiling lights? They can last up to 50,000 hours or more. That means you won’t have to keep replacing bulbs all the time. It’s not only convenient but also saves you money in the long run since you won’t have to keep buying new bulbs.
Light Quality
LED lights offer better light quality. They can provide a more even and consistent light distribution compared to old lights. You can also choose different color temperatures, from warm white to cool white, depending on your needs. Whether you want a cozy atmosphere in your living room or bright, white light in your kitchen, LED lights can deliver.
How to Replace Your Old Ceiling Lights with LED Ones
Now that you’re convinced about the benefits, let’s talk about how to actually replace your old ceiling lights with LED ones.
Safety First
Before you start any electrical work, make sure to turn off the power at the circuit breaker. This is crucial to avoid any electrical shocks. You can use a voltage tester to double – check that the power is off.
Remove the Old Lights
Once the power is off, you can start removing the old ceiling lights. Usually, there are screws or clips holding the fixture in place. Carefully remove these and take down the old light. Make sure to keep track of all the parts, especially the wires.
Check the Wiring
Inspect the wiring in your ceiling. LED lights usually require less power than old lights, but you still need to make sure the wiring is in good condition. If you’re not sure about the wiring, it’s a good idea to call an electrician.
Install the LED Ceiling Lights
Most LED ceiling lights come with installation instructions. Follow these carefully. Connect the wires according to the color – coding (usually black to black and white to white), and then mount the LED light fixture to the ceiling. Make sure it’s securely fastened.
Test the Lights
After installation, turn the power back on at the circuit breaker and test the LED lights. If they don’t work, double – check the wiring connections.
Compatibility and Other Considerations
Compatibility with Dimmers
If you have a dimmer switch for your old lights, you need to make sure it’s compatible with LED lights. Some older dimmers may not work well with LEDs, causing flickering or other issues. You may need to replace the dimmer switch with one that’s designed for LED lights.
Size and Style
When choosing LED ceiling lights, consider the size and style that will fit your space. Measure the area where the old light was installed to make sure the new LED light will fit properly. Also, think about the overall style of your room. There are many different styles of LED ceiling lights available, from modern and minimalist to traditional and ornate.
